The electrical connections must be done by an
electrician according to IEC 60364-1.
DANGER
Risk of injury on account of electric shock!
–
Unsuitable electrical extension cables can be haz-
ardous. Only use electrical extension cables out-
doors which have been approved and labelled for
this purpose and have an adequate cable cross-
section.
–
Always unwind extension lines completely.
–
The plug and coupling of the extension cable used
must be watertight.
DANGER
Danger of explosion! Do not spray flammable liquids.
DANGER
Risk of injury! Never use the appliance without the spray
lance attached. Check and ensure proper fitting of the
spray lance prior to each use. The screw connection of
the spray lance must be finger-tight.
DANGER
Risk of injury! Hold the hand spray gun and the spray
pipe firmly with both hands.
DANGER
Risk of injury! The trigger and safety lever may not be
locked during the operation.
DANGER
Risk of injury! Contact Customer Service if the safety le-
ver is damaged.
ATTENTION
Risk of damage! Never operate device with an empty
fuel tank. The fuel pump will otherwise be destroyed.
To open the trigger gun: Actuate the safety lever
and trigger.
To close the hand spray gun: Release the safety le-
ver and trigger.
DANGER
Risk of injury! Switch the appliance off prior to replacing
nozzle and activate hand spray gun until device is pres-
sureless.
Secure the trigger gun. To do so, push the safety
catch towards the front.
Replacing the nozzle.
Set appliance switch to desired operating mode.
Indicator lamp for operational readiness lights up.
The device starts briefly and turns off, as soon as the
working pressure is reached.

Set device switch to desired temperature.
Turn the regulation spindle in a clockwise direction:
Increase working pressure (MAX).
Turn the regulation spindle in an anti-clockwise di-
rection: Reduce working pressure (MIN).
–
For considerate treatment of the environment use
detergent economically.
–
The detergent must be suitable for the surface to
be cleaned.
With support of the detergent dose valve set deter-
gent concentration as determined by the manufac-
turer.
Note:
Recommended values at the control panel at
maximum working pressure.
Note:
If detergent is be suctioned from an external con-
tainer, route the detergent suction hose through the re-
cess to the outside.
Set pressure/temperature and detergent concen-
tration according to the surface to be cleaned.
Note:
To prevent damage due to too much pressure, al-
ways position high pressure ray first from a greater dis-
tance towards object to be cleaned.
–
Loosen the dirt:
Spray detergent economically and let it work for
1...5 minutes but do not let it dry up.
–
Remove the dirt:
Spray off loosened dirt with the high pressure jet.
Removal of light contaminations and clear rinse, i.e.:
Gardening tools, terrace, tools, etc.
Set operating pressure according to need.
The appliance works in the most economical tempera-
ture range (max. 60 °C).
DANGER
Scalding danger!
Set device switch to desired temperature.
We recommend the following cleaning temperatures:
–
Light contaminations
30-50 °C
–
Contaminations containing protein, i.e. in the food
processing industry
max. 60 °C
–
Vehicle cleaning, machine cleaning
60-90 °C
